ONLINE CATALOG

to find books, videos, D.V.D.s, C.D.s & cassettes to check-out

AUTHOR SEARCH    

For works BY a politician. For example:     

adams, john

SUBJECT SEARCH 

 For works ABOUT a politician.  For example:

jefferson, thomas

For works about the U.S. federal government or an  individual state. For example:

United States – politics and government

Texas – politics and government

For works about a concept, event or political movement. For example:

democracy

state rights

new deal

women, suffrage

mexican-americans–political activity

Search Tip:  If you do not find your concept, movement or event using a SUBJECT SEARCH, try it again using a KEYWORD SEARCH.
